WX turned decent today,so I had to wet a line.

Place # 1== half open ,but ice at the ramp

# 2 == bad muddy

# 3== tide water ,but a guy was anchored on top of my crappie hole

# 4==iced up

# 5==Lets go fishing. Clear water with 38 deg water. The bite was on right away with jerks . First 20 mins I landed 4 pickerel, one which had a 6" bluegill sticking  in its gullet. Then 2 yellows, then a lmb # 16".Some of the hits were really vicious much to my surprise.

I had to work a little  harder  for 3 more lmb and 3 more pickerel.

The LC 100 took larger fish with Daiwa coming in second. No jig bite again.

I have to wonder if the new moon had a  positive effect on the bite. Its listed at 9:40 am which was the best bite?
